The USS Donald Cook DDG 75 Aegis guided missile destroyer was in the Black Sea on the date. it was buzzed 12 times by a Russian Air Force Su-24 which is the same jet fighter the US F-16 of the Turkey Air Force blew out of the sky. The same plane. Here's the Cook approaching the Dardanelles Strait on course to the Black Sea where the buzzing occurred days later.

ddg74blacksea.jpg?resize=625%2C446

Arleigh Burke-class guided-missile destroyer USS Donald Cook (DDG-75) transits the Dardanelles en route to the Black Sea. US Navy Photo

The USS Cook is part the COMDESRON SIX ZERO destroyer force of the US 6th Naval Fleet based in Naples, Italy. USS Cook is stationed at Naval Base Rota, Spain. It has 48 Tomahawk cruise missiles on regular patrol, 86 Tomahawks on combat missions, 46 defense missiles for use against attackers. In the Black Sea the Cook did exercises with the Romanian Navy.

USS Cook was greeted on arrival in the port of Constanta, Romania by President Traian Bsescu who also toured the ship. The Cook was accompanied by the frigate USS Taylor USSG 50.

Cook is capable to identify, track and hit 100 targets simultaneously.
